TIL there is a modern-day Rosetta Stone that intends to be an archive of human languages called the Rosetta disk. While it is only 3 inches in diameter, it has over 1,500 languages etched onto its surface. It has over 13,000 pages of information which need to be magnified 1000 times to be read.

LQ5rm TIL the final battle of the Revolutionary War was fought in Cuddalore, India between Britain and France. The war had actually formally ended via treaty six months prior, but the news didn’t reach India until June 29, 1783 when a British ship showed up in the midst of the battle waving a white flag.
V7L0 TIL that Charles Nelson Reilly, actor/comedian best known as the long time panelist on the game show Match Game, was a survivor of the 1944 Hartford circus tent fire in which 169 people died. He never sat in an audience again for the remainder of life because large crowds reminded him of the event.
